When to Plant Tomato, Green Zebra in Zone 6b

Start Seeds Indoors: Mar 4

Start Tomato, Green Zebra seeds indoors around Mar 4 (6 weeks before last frost). Optimal germination temperature: 80°F. Germinates in 6–14 days.

Transplant Outdoors: Apr 29

Transplant Tomato, Green Zebra seedlings outdoors after Apr 29. Wait until soil temperature reaches 60°F. Space plants at 1/sqft (12" apart). Harden off plants for a week before moving outside.

Harvest: Jul 3

First harvest approximately Jul 3 (~65 days from transplant). Continue harvesting until first frost (Oct 22).
